Font Size: a A A

Design And Implementation Of Smart Card Reader Based On IS8U192A Chip

Posted on:2014-07-15Degree:MasterType:Thesis
Country:ChinaCandidate:E XueFull Text:PDF
GTID:2268330425468462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the greatly improvement of information in life and society, UKEY, namely smart card reader device as a financial security products are widely used on the Internet Band and virtual trading by more and more people. At present, the development of UEKY is still in the early, so the use of the UKEY is not as convenient as we thought. On this condition, we realize the USB mass storage and smart card reader composite device, so as to promote the development of UKEY, and bring more convenient in daily life. The main contents of this paper are list as below:1. The theoretical basis of USB mass storage and smart card reader composite device:For USB mass storage device mainly defined by USB2.0protocol and some MASS STORAGE related specifications; for the smart card reader device mainly defined by CCID protocol and smart card related standard such as ISO-7816. Based on the above theoretical basis, we design the USB mass storage and smart card reader composite device.2. The implementation of composite device, also it’s the difficult and main innovation points in this paper. The hardware platform is a C51MCU with IS8U192A chip dedicated to the development of smart card reader. Based on the hardware platform through the C language in the software named Keil to realize USB2.0protocol, CCID protocol and composite device. The implementation of the CCID protocol is the difficult, the realization of composite device is the innovation point of this paper. In this way, we can regard a single device as a mass storage and an UKEY as well, the mass storage can store the corresponding driver of this UKEY, thus the composite single device can realize the real play and plug, make UKEY can be free to use and without the limitation of one computer.3. Though the test software USBlyser and CCID protocol tester which programmed by ourselves, we can test the function of composite device we realized. Though the device manager we can test the composite device whether can be recognition. The significance of this study:the realization of USB mass storage and smart card reader equipment on the chip of IS8U192A, is not only from the theory but from practice confirmed that the chip used to be smart card reader can also be used to realize the complex equipment and can work normally. This study can push the smart card be used more reliablility and widely and improve the finiacial security products.
Keywords/Search Tags:USB Protocol, CCID Protocol, IS8U192A Chip
PDF Full Text Request
Related items